Tips for managing diarrhea Drink extra fluids so you do not get dehydrated Avoid greasy, spicy, and high-fat foods Eat smaller, plainer meals while symptoms last Cut back on sugar-free products containing sorbitol, mannitol, or xylitol Limit caffeine and alcohol Ask your healthcare provider before using over-the-counter anti-diarrhea medicine Contact your healthcare provider if diarrhea is severe, lasts more than a couple of days, or you notice signs of dehydration such as dark urine, dizziness, or urinating much less than usual
